Abstract
Operation amounts of actuators are controlled in response to a steering wheel angle .theta.h, a steering wheel angular velocity .theta.hs, and a road surface .mu., in addition to a vehicle speed Vel, to change a caster angle. The caster angle is increased to increase a righting moment of vehicle wheels during steering. The caster angle is increased according to the vehicle speed Vel in non-steering and initial steering conditions, to stabilize the vehicle. This thereby improves the vehicle stability in normal and transitional conditions.
